Metabolic alkalosis is defined as a disease state that increases the serum bicarbonate concentration (HCO 3 –) above 30 meq/L causing the arterial blood … WebOct 19, 2024 · Approach Considerations. Mild or moderate metabolic alkalosis or alkalemia rarely requires correction. For severe metabolic alkalosis, therapy should address the underlying disease state, in addition to moderating the alkalemia. As with correction of any electrolyte or acid-base imbalance, the goal is to prevent life …
